Derwent Valley Heritage Way
The Derwent Valley Heritage Way is a 55 mile long waymarked walk. It follows the River Derwent from Ladybower Reservoir to the River Trent near Shardlow. This section is a concessionary footpath on the abandoned trackbed of the Midland Railway route between Derby and Manchester.
